Thailand and Japan to sign agreement on railway projects : Prajin

Thailand and Japan to sign agreement on railway projects : Prajin

Thailand and Japan will sign the memorandum of cooperation on railway development projects on Wednesday after the Cabinet gave the approval, said Transport Minister Prajin Junthong on Tuesday.

The Cabinet on its weekly meeting on Tuesday gave the green light to the draft MOC between Thailand and Japan in relation to their joint development of new rail systems in the Kingdom.
The official signing of the MOC between the Thai and Japanese governments will take place tomorrow in Japan.
The agreement applies to three rail routes, namely the Bangkok-Chiang Mai route which is part of the high-speed rail system, the Kanchanaburi-Bangkok-Laem Chabang Port route, and the Mae Sot-Mukdahan route for which Japan will contribute support in the survey process.
